From: Derrick Brashear Date: Sat, 21 Mar 2009 15:39:05 +0000 (+0000) Subject: sig-t-exclude-multiple-20090321 X-Git-Tag: openafs-devel-1_5_61~414 X-Git-Url: https://git.michaelhowe.org/gitweb/?a=commitdiff_plain;h=4bf68765b6d2a04c388ae9a5e6f134c0505a785b;p=packages%2Fo%2Fopenafs.git sig-t-exclude-multiple-20090321 LICENSE IPL10 disallow multiple typedefs of sig_t --- diff --git a/acinclude.m4 b/acinclude.m4 index c544e6b54..296c042fa 100644 --- a/acinclude.m4 +++ b/acinclude.m4 @@ -1564,7 +1564,10 @@ AC_CHECK_TYPES(sig_t, , , #include ]) AH_BOTTOM( [#ifndef HAVE_SIG_T +#ifndef SIG_T_DEFINED +#define SIG_T_DEFINED typedef RETSIGTYPE (*sig_t) (); +#endif #endif]) AC_CHECK_TYPE([sig_atomic_t], , [AC_DEFINE([sig_atomic_t], [int],